JACKSONVILLE, Fla – Saturday night in front of 12,272 fans, the Jacksonville Icemen faced the Orlando Solar Bears for the second of their Military Appreciation weekends. This was the second of three back-to-back games between the two teams, with the first game played in Orlando Friday night and the following two being played in Jacksonville. Orlando took a 5-3 victory, even after being heavily outshot by Jacksonville 39-13.

Having lost the night before, Jacksonville quickly took control of the game, peppering the net with shots, all being turned away by Orlando netminder Evan Fitzpatrick. Orlando scored with their first shot on net during a power play by Darik Angeli. Brayden Low scored another power play goal for Orlando within the last minute of the first period to put the Solar Bears up 2-0.

Orlando scored a goal during the second period and two more in the third to go up 5-0. With less than four minutes left in the game and Fitzpatrick edging closer to getting a shutout, Jacksonville scored three, with goals coming from Craig Martin, Olivier Nadeau, and Brenden Harris. Maybe the momentum from this will carry over into Sunday afternoons match-up between the two teams.
